Original Description
Valer Ferenczy's Sunlit Park envelops viewers in a luminous, atmospheric landscape, where dappled sunlight filters through verdant foliage, casting delicate shadows on the serene park scene. Painted in the late 19th or early 20th century, Ferenczy’s work exemplifies the interplay of Impressionist techniques with a more structured, almost Post-Impressionist sensibility—his brushwork captures fleeting light while maintaining compositional clarity. As a Hungarian artist, Ferenczy’s contribution lies in bridging Central European traditions with modern European movements, though he remains lesser-known compared to his Western contemporaries. The painting’s tranquil mood and mastery of light evoke parallels to Monet’s gardens or Pissarro’s urban parks, yet its subtle regional character and intimate scale offer a distinctive charm. Sunlit Park stands as a testament to the quiet yet enduring appeal of plein air painting in art history.
